74-Position Press-Fit Edge Connector for Backplane Power Distribution

The TE Connectivity 2214913-1 is a 74-position female edge-card connector from the MULTI-BEAM CE series, designed for high-current backplane and power distribution applications. It accepts a 0.055" (1.40mm) thick PCB and terminates via press-fit pins — no solder required, which means a cleaner assembly process and easier rework in the field. The dual-row, dual-readout configuration gives you 74 contacts across two rows, reading both sides of the card edge.

The card thickness spec of 0.055" (1.40mm) is fixed — the press-fit pin geometry is tuned to that board thickness, so verify your PCB stack-up against that dimension before committing the BOM. Through-hole mounting with press-fit pins gives mechanical retention that handles the insertion forces of a mating backplane connector without secondary fasteners.

At 30 µ", the contact is designed for repeated insertion and extraction cycles typical of backplane daughtercard interfaces, where a card may be swapped multiple times over the equipment life.
